A bigger stomach may be related to pregnancy, cirrhosis ascites, abdominal tumors and other factors.
1. Pregnancy: when pregnant, as the embryo develops in the uterus, the uterus will get bigger day by day, so the stomach will also get bigger.
2. Cirrhosis and ascites: when cirrhosis occurs, the function of liver will be reduced, the albumin synthesized by liver will be reduced, at this time, the colloid osmotic pressure inside the blood vessels will be decreased, the liquid inside the blood vessels and tissues will be leaked into the abdominal cavity, forming the peritoneal cavity effusion, that is, ascites, which will lead to abdominal distension, so the belly will be enlarged when cirrhosis generates ascites.
3. Abdominal tumor: when there is a tumor in the abdomen, with the growth of the tumor, the volume of the tumor in the abdomen will be bigger and bigger, and this time will also cause the stomach to become bigger.
